Use only with the eleetrieal voltage and frequeney speeified on model plate.
Use only a three-prong, grounded extension eord.
Minimum heater elearanees from eombustibles:
Outlet: 8 Ft. Sides: 4 Ft. Top: 4 Ft. Rear: 4 Ft.
Loeate heater on a stable and level surfaee while hot or running or a fire may oeeur.
When moving or storing heater, keep heater in a level position or fuel spillage may oeeur.
Keep ehildren and animals away from heater.
Unplug heater when not in use.
When used with thermostat, heater may start anytime.
Never use heater in living or sleeping areas.
Never bloek air inlet (rear) or air outlet (front) of heater.
Never move, handle, refuel, or serviee a hot, operating, or plugged-in heater.
Never attaeh duet work to front or rear of heater.
